Martin Teusch winery
Martin Teutsch’s winery is a small, beautiful “maso” nestled on the hills of Cortina. All around the vineyards rise the Dolomites with their snowy peaks framing the green woods. The vineyards extend for 3 and a half acres, set in this little paradise.
Philosophy of the winery Martin Teutsch

The soils are a mixture of clay and limestone and with this alternation, you have ideal conditions for fruity, elegant, sharp wines full of nuances, but never aggressive or too bold.
The thermal excursion is very high and this is perhaps the aspect that most influences the grapes, giving a load of scents and flavors to the bunches. The rest is what we call terroir, what man can give to his land with his sensitivity and the tradition that comes from generations of farmers, who have never left this earth.
Style of the wines of Martin Teutsch
In these bottles, you’ll find balance, precision, and very intense aromas. As often for the best South Tyrolean winery, Martin’s wines are graceful and full of nuances, but they have a flexible structure, which prefers the finesse and aims to enhance the (minerality) terroir of Salorno.

Gewurztraminer DOC
Intense golden color. Sumptuous nose that opens with elegance: tropical fruit, white pepper, panettone (really? Yeah!), raisins, roses and golden flowers. In the mouth, it’s tasty and fills the mouth with round flavors and spices. Balance and richness are dosed with great precision. Suggested pairings: orange duck, pasta with pesto, risotto alla Milanese, dumplings with melted butter.
Merlot DOC
A great wine: simple as that. Garnet color. It opens with a sequence of currant, cherry, sweet spices and cocoa puffs. In the background, you can smell wood, juniper and dried flowers under the moonlight. The mouth is wide and smooth, refined by a soft barrel aging, direct as aromatic expression typical of a good Merlot. A lot of balance and soft, but steady tannins. Suggested food pairings: black truffle risotto, passatelli with Parmigiano fondue and truffle, bucatini all’amatriciana, roast beef, hamburger.

Cabernet Sauvignon DOC
Nose of good elegance with all the typical Cabernet’s aromas, starting with an intriguing handful of blueberries in alcohol. It slowly opens up with notes of pepper, undergrowth, ripe cherries and a final cocoa and coffee race. The mouth moves well between alcohol and tannin with grace. Suggested food pairings: wild boar stew, brisket, smoked beef ribs.
